The function \(f ( x )=\log (\sin x )\) is ___________
- A strictly increasing in \(\left(0, \frac{\pi}{2}\right)\)
- B strictly decreasing in \(\left(0, \frac{\pi}{2}\right)\)
- C strictly increasing in \(\left(\frac{\pi}{2}, \pi\right)\)
- D neither increasing nor decreasing in ( \(\frac{\pi}{2}, \pi\) )
Answer & Solution
Correct Answer
(A) strictly increasing in \(\left(0, \frac{\pi}{2}\right)\)
Step-by-step Solution
Detailed explanation
\(f'(x) = \frac{1}{\sin x} \cdot \cos x = \cot x\) In \(\left(0, \frac{\pi}{2}\right)\), \(\cot x > 0\). \(f(x)\) is strictly increasing in \(\left(0, \frac{\pi}{2}\right)\).

Sutton and Boveri argued that the pairing and separation of a pair of chromosomes would lead to the segregation of a pair of factors they carried. Sutton united the knowledge of chromosomal segregation with Mendelian principles and called it the chromosomal theory of inheritance. Following this synthesis of ideas, experimental verification of the chromosomal theory of inheritance by Thomas Hunt Morgan and his colleagues, led to discovering the basis for the variation that sexual reproduction produced. Morgan worked with the tiny fruit files, which were found very suitable for such studies. They could be grown on simple synthetic medium in the laboratory. They complete their life cycle in a short span of time and a single mating could produce a large number of progeny flies. Also, there was a clear differentiation of the sexes the male and female flies are easily distinguishable. Also, it has many types of hereditary variations that can be seen with low power microscopes.
